#7142ad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7142ad is composed of 44.3% red, 25.9% green and 67.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.7% cyan, 61.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 266.4 degrees, a saturation of 44.8% and a lightness of 46.9%. #7142ad color hex could be obtained by blending #e284ff with #00005b.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#7142ad color description : Dark moderate violet.

#7142ad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7142ad has RGB values of R:113, G:66, B:173 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 7422637.

Shades and Tints of #7142ad

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020103 is the darkest color, while #f7f3f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#7142ad

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77707f is the less saturated color, while #6902ed is the most saturated one.
